How much do full time idexx veterinary j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 29, 2026, the average yearly pay for full time idexx veterinary in Riverside, CA is $86,304.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$58,400.00 and $87,100.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a full time IDEXX veterinary?

Full Time Idexx Veterinary positions are roles at IDEXX Laboratories, a global leader in veterinary diagnostics and software, where employees work standard full-time hours. These positions can include veterinary technicians, laboratory scientists, customer support specialists, and more, all focusing on animal health diagnostics and services. Working full-time at IDEXX typically means 35-40 hours per week, access to benefits, and opportunities for professional development within the veterinary industry. Employees contribute to advancing animal healthcare through innovative products, services, and support for veterinary professionals.

What skills and qualifications are needed to thrive as a full time IDEXX veterinary?

To thrive as a Full Time IDEXX Veterinary Technician, you need a solid background in animal care, laboratory procedures, and veterinary technology, typically supported by a veterinary technician degree and certification (such as CVT, LVT, or RVT). Familiarity with IDEXX diagnostic equipment, laboratory information systems, and medical record-keeping software is essential. Attention to detail, teamwork, and strong communication skills help technicians effectively support veterinarians and comfort clients. These competencies ensure accurate test results, efficient patient care, and a positive experience for pet owners and their animals.

Associate Veterinarian – Clinton Keith Veterinary Hospital

A Practice Worth Joining:

Are you a motivated Veterinarian looking to join a warm, collaborative team that loves what they do? Clinton Keith Veterinary Hospital is a well-established, community-rooted practice nestled in the heart of Southern California wine country — and we're looking for an Associate Veterinarian who values great medicine, genuine teamwork, and a workplace that actually feels like home. Set on 3 acres in a charming ranch-style facility, Clinton Keith is fully equipped to support high-quality medicine from day one. You'll have access to everything you need to do your best work, including a CO2 surgical laser, digital radiology, digital dental X-ray, IDEXX in-house diagnostics, therapeutic cold laser, two ultrasound units (including a portable unit) & much more. You'll also work alongside a seasoned support staff team — many of whom have called Clinton Keith home for over a decade.

What We Offer

  • Competitive salary: $100,000–$160,000+ based on experience level (& full time versus part time)
  • Sign-on and relocation bonuses available, and tailored to your needs!
  • Full benefits package with 401(k) + employer match
  • Structured schedule with a two-hour lunch break daily and shorter Saturday hours (9 AM–3 PM)
  • Outstanding 2:1 tech-to-doctor ratio
  • A loyal, long-standing clientele that trusts your recommendations and is open to care
  • Mentorship and training available — new graduates are warmly encouraged to apply!

Life in the Temecula Valley:

Situated between San Diego and Orange County — about an hour from each — Temecula offers the best of Southern California without the big-city pace. You're in the heart of California wine country, with hot air balloon and wine festivals practically in your backyard. Lake Elsinore is just minutes away, and outdoor adventures — hiking, boating, skiing, and more — are always within reach. The climate is warm and sunny year-round, with mild winters and a relaxed, community-oriented lifestyle that's hard to beat.

Qualifications:

Candidates must be a graduate of an AVMA-accredited veterinary college, or have successfully completed the ECFVG or PAVE certification programs.

About National Veterinary Associates

Sourced by ZipRecruiter

National Veterinary Associates, based in Agoura Hills, CA, US, is a leading provider in the veterinary healthcare industry. Established in 1996, it operates independently owned veterinary practices across the United States, Canada, Australia, and New Zealand. With a passion for pet health, National Veterinary Associates supports over 1000 veterinary hospitals and pet resort entities.
